Television Actress Sanchita Ugale Cremated Nine Days After Suicide Investigation
Television actress Sanchita Ugale, known for her role in Kumkum Bhagya, was found dead by suicide in her Mumbai residence and cremated nine days later in her ancestral village Dongargaon. Police have registered an Accidental Death Report and are investigating all angles, including her personal and professional life. Her family alleges she faced emotional distress and industry harassment before her death, while some colleagues have disputed these claims. Traditional mourning rituals were observed by her family.
